The nutritional content and versatility of eggs make them a staple in many households. While buying eggs by the dozen is a common practice, have you ever considered buying them in bulk and storing them for later? With this neat trick, you can extend the shelf life of an important cooking component while saving money and enjoying greater convenience.
This article will explore the pros and cons of buying eggs in bulk and freezing them for later use, as well as why you might want to do so.

Reasons to Buy Eggs in Bulk
Save Money Saving money
is a major incentive to buy eggs in bulk. Eggs are often more affordable per unit when purchased in bulk. If eggs are a staple in your family’s diet or you use them often in cooking, this can be a huge benefit. In the long run, you can save money by buying in bulk.
